BlackRock Enhanced Capital and Income Fund, Inc. (NYSE:CII – Get Free Report)’s stock price crossed above its 50 day moving average during trading on Tuesday . The stock has a 50 day moving average of $24.46 and traded as high as $24.69. BlackRock Enhanced Capital and Income Fund shares last traded at $24.47, with a volume of 47,265 shares trading hands.

BlackRock Enhanced Capital and Income Fund Announces Dividend
The company also recently announced a monthly dividend, which will be paid on Wednesday, September 30th. Stockholders of record on Tuesday, September 15th will be issued a $0.141 dividend. About BlackRock Enhanced Capital and Income Fund
BlackRock Enhanced Capital and Income Fund (NYSE: CII) is a diversified, closed-end management investment company organized in 1993 that seeks to provide shareholders with high current income and capital appreciation. The fund pursues its objectives by investing primarily in a portfolio of U.S. dollar-denominated senior secured floating-rate loans (commonly referred to as bank loans), high-yield corporate debt, collateralized loan obligations (CLOs) and other credit instruments. In order to enhance returns, the fund may employ leverage through borrowings and derivative exposures.
The fund’s portfolio construction emphasizes credit quality, yield generation and risk management.
